ABSTRACT Multiple experimental, neuropsychological, and individual differences studies indicated that faces are processed (e.g. perceived and memorized) differently from non-face objects. It was suggested that face specificity is a result of configural processing which is different from a rather part-based processing of other objects. In this research, we investigated the specificity of face cognition in terms of processing style. To this aim, we estimated Time-on-Task Effects (ToTEs) that allow inferring the level of automaticity of face and house processing. We collected data from 219 participants by applying four perception and recognition tasks. Generalized linear mixed-effects modelling was used to estimate fixed and random effects. Random slopes were interpreted as individual differences in ToTEs. Findings suggested that in the majority of tasks, face processing was dissociable from the processing of non-face objects. In this study, we created composite faces using mothers’ faces to examine holistic face processing in infants aged 5–8 months. The composite-face effect occurred only in infants aged 7–8 months, suggesting that infants older than 7 months are able to process familiar faces holistically. 相似文献

ABSTRACT Whether colour information contributes to the process of face recognition remains controversial. We examine this question here by evaluating the face recognition performance of individuals who are colour blind. Specifically, we compared the performance profile of colour blind and matched control individuals on a colour face recognition task where shape information was progressively degraded. The colour blind participants performed significantly more poorly than controls on this task, as revealed through multiple dependent measures. There was, however, no difference between these two groups on a standardized grayscale control task of face recognition, ruling out a generic face recognition deficit.
